The Stanton City Council on Tuesday voted 5-0 to approve a deal with a consultant to develop a “Parks Master Plan” to create a framework for the planning, development and maintenance of parks and maintenance facilities in the city.
The agenda item calls for a professional services agreement with RJM Design Group and an appropriation of $180,000 to pay for it.
The money comes from the federal government’s American Rescue Plan Act .
